How City Car Driver Works: A Neutral Overview
At its core, City Car Driver connects riders with nearby drivers through a mobile app, similar to popular ride-hailing platformsโbut often optimized for short trips, hourly use, or niche demand. Unlike standard ride-hailing, many City Car Driver services prioritize quick dispatch, lower minimum fares, and partner networks that keep vehicles stationed in high-traffic urban zones. Users request rides through a simple interface, track their driver in real time, and pay via integrated payment systemsโall without complex accounts or upfront reservations.
